A BILL To provide further means of accountability with respect to the United States debt and promote fiscal responsibility.
AI Summary
This bill, titled the "Debt Solution and Accountability Act," requires the Secretary of the Treasury to provide comprehensive reports to Congress before the national debt limit is increased or when a suspension of the debt limit is nearing its end. These reports must detail the current and projected state of the public debt, including its composition and how obligations will be met, as well as the President's proposals for reducing or slowing debt growth in the short, medium, and long term. The reports will also analyze the impact of increasing or not increasing the debt limit and project the fiscal health of major entitlement programs like Social Security, Medicare, and Medicaid. Furthermore, the Secretary must report on the progress of implementing debt reduction proposals within 180 days of any debt limit increase or suspension, and all submitted reports must be made publicly accessible online. The bill also mandates that the Secretary of the Treasury provide specific financial and economic data related to the public debt, such as cash flow information and projections of operating cash balances, to the Chairs of the House Ways and Means Committee and the Senate Finance Committee upon written request.
